About 5-[2,6-dichloro-4-[(1S)-1-hydroxyethyl]anilino]-9-(1-methylpyrazol-4-yl)-2H-benzo[h][2,6]naphthyridin-1-one

5-[2,6-dichloro-4-[(1S)-1-hydroxyethyl]anilino]-9-(1-methylpyrazol-4-yl)-2H-benzo[h][2,6]naphthyridin-1-one (PubChem CID 59435995) has the molecular formula C24H19Cl2N5O2 and a molecular weight of 480.36 g/mol. Its IUPAC name is 5-[2,6-dichloro-4-[(1S)-1-hydroxyethyl]anilino]-9-(1-methylpyrazol-4-yl)-2H-benzo[h][2,6]naphthyridin-1-one.
